Breaking Down Plastic Waste

The process of reviving old plastics involves collecting, cleaning, and processing used materials into new, usable products. This can range from making bags and bottles to crafting innovative items like jewelry or textiles. The key lies in finding the right technologies and methods for breaking down plastic waste, often using mechanical or chemical methods to create raw materials.

A Look at the Statistics

  • Over 8 million tons of plastic waste enter the world's oceans every year.
  • Recycling plastic water bottles can save up to 70% of the energy required to produce new bottles.
  • The global plastic recycling market is projected to reach $63.7 billion by 2025.

Next Steps for a Plastic-Free Future

As you begin your journey towards reducing plastic waste, consider the following steps:

  • Reduce your plastic usage by opting for reusable alternatives.
  • Participate in local recycling programs and encourage others to do the same.
  • Explore local initiatives and businesses that support sustainable living.
